中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

高并發redis有何挑戰

小樊
82
2024-11-13 00:04:48
欄目: 云計算

在高并發場景下,Redis面臨多種挑戰,這些挑戰可能會影響其性能和穩定性。以下是對這些挑戰及其應對策略的詳細分析:

高并發Redis面臨的挑戰

  • 內存使用過高:Redis使用內存作為存儲介質,當數據量增大時,可能會導致內存使用過高,影響系統性能。
  • CPU使用率過高:Redis的單線程模型在處理大量請求時,可能會導致CPU使用率過高,從而影響系統的整體性能。
  • 網絡I/O瓶頸:在高并發場景下,Redis的網絡I/O可能會成為瓶頸,影響數據傳輸速度和響應延遲。
  • 持久化操作影響性能:Redis的持久化操作可能會占用大量的CPU和I/O資源,從而影響Redis的正常服務性能。
  • 大鍵值對問題:大鍵值對會導致數據操作的性能下降,增加內存消耗和網絡傳輸開銷。
  • 熱Key問題:某些Key的訪問量遠超其他Key,過多的請求涌入,導致這些熱點Key所在的緩存節點壓力激增。

應對策略

  • 內存優化:定期清理過期數據,設置合理的過期時間,使用數據壓縮,分庫分表等。
  • CPU優化:避免使用復雜的命令,限制數據寫入速率,優化數據結構和算法。
  • 網絡優化:增加網絡帶寬,數據本地緩存,部署Redis集群等。
  • 持久化優化:合理配置持久化策略,調整持久化頻率。
  • 大鍵值對優化:拆分大鍵,避免存儲過大的值。
  • 熱Key優化:使用Redis集群,本地緩存,限流和Key加隨機值等技術手段。

通過上述策略,可以有效應對高并發場景下Redis面臨的挑戰,確保系統的穩定性和性能。

0
苍山县| 合作市| 吴江市| 晋宁县| 长葛市| 中江县| 惠州市| 商城县| 阿巴嘎旗| 新河县| 岳池县| 新野县| 乌拉特后旗| 花垣县| 临潭县| 新蔡县| 通榆县| 黎平县| 吉林市| 丹巴县| 柳河县| 孙吴县| 郧西县| 镇巴县| 尚志市| 鱼台县| 临漳县| 林西县| 四子王旗| 邵武市| 兴城市| 双城市| 根河市| 开原市| 广平县| 天水市| 乐至县| 溆浦县| 丹阳市| 靖边县| 巩义市|